`systemctl kill` leverages systemd's knowledge of the daemon's main PID,
eliminating the need to rely on PID files or external tools like `killall` or
`pkill`. This ensures precise signal sending to the intended process, reducing
the risk of errors in process identification. Additionally, using `systemctl
kill` logs the signal sending in the service's journal, providing a record of
actions taken. Requires selinux-policy-41.43 or higher (see
https://bugzilla.redhat.com/show_bug.cgi?id=2369644) available as an update
for F41, F42, and Rawhide.

The logrotate configuration snippet:
# cat /etc/logrotate.d/sssd
/var/log/sssd/*.log {
weekly
missingok
notifempty
sharedscripts
rotate 2
compress
delaycompress
su sssd sssd
postrotate
/bin/kill -HUP `cat /run/sssd/sssd.pid 2>/dev/null` 2> /dev/null ||
true
/bin/pkill -HUP sssd_kcm 2> /dev/null || true
endscript
}
In the postrotate script, kill and pkill can be replaced by:
/usr/bin/systemctl kill --signal=HUP --kill-whom=main sssd.service
sssd-kcm.service 2>/dev/null || true
Because:
# systemctl show -P MainPID sssd.service
1225
# cat /run/sssd/sssd.pid
1225
# systemctl show -P MainPID sssd-kcm.service
1447
# pgrep sssd_kcm
1447
